South Africa has implemented the Global Minimum Tax Act in a move to curb tax avoidance by multinational giants and secure its share of global tax revenue. The Act, gazetted by the President on December 24, 2024, and backdated to take effect from January 1, 2024, marks a significant shift in the country's tax landscape. The law adopts the GloBE (Global Anti-Base Erosion) Rules developed by the OECD/G20 Inclusive Framework on Base Erosion and Profit Shifting.
